Output & Reporting Scripts

These scripts are focused on taking data from the database and transforming it into specific formats for the user (Printer-friendly, ISO-2709, Text, etc.).

1. Printing (imprime.xis)

Used whenever a user clicks "Print" or selects a specific format in the data entry list.

  • File: wxis/imprime.xis
  • Primary Task: <do task="mfnrange"> (usually for a specific set of MFNs selected by the user).
  • Key Parameters:
    • pft: The print format to apply.
    • count: Number of records.
  • Mechanism: It iterates over the selected MFNs and applies the PFT. It often wraps the output in an HTML template suitable for printing (hiding menus/sidebars).

2. Text Export (export_txt.xis)

Handles the export of data to CSV, TXT, or custom delimited formats.

  • File: wxis/export_txt.xis
  • Logic:
    1. Receives the search query or MFN range.
    2. Receives a PFT that defines the CSV structure (e.g., v10,';',v20,';',v30).
    3. Outputs with the MIME type text/plain or application/csv to trigger a browser download.

3. ISO View (iso_view.xis)

A utility script used during the Import process.

  • File: wxis/iso_view.xis
  • Function: Allows the administrator to "peek" inside an uploaded ISO-2709 file before actually importing it into the database.
  • Operation: It likely uses the <do task="import"> logic but redirects output to the screen (<display>) instead of saving to a database, often formatting the binary ISO data into a readable directory/field structure.
